CI Troubleshooting: Retrying Failed Exports

If your plugin's export step fails on the Brindlework CI pool, do not immediately re-run the whole pipeline. First check whether the exporter stage reached the packaging phase; partial artifacts are cached for six hours and a targeted retry will reuse them. Use the retry-stage command with the exact stage name, not the job alias, or the cache key will miss. If three targeted retries fail, capture the trace token printed below before filing a ticket.

trace token, bagag-kawep: htk6_d2d45a

Ticket: Pixmold vault locked — batch resize jobs blocked

Priority: High. The credential vault backing Pixmold, our CLI for batch image resizing, locked itself after three failed token refreshes overnight. All scheduled resize jobs for the Thornbury catalog are queued but not running. Please do not retry the refresh — that extends the lockout. Instead, follow the manual unseal procedure: stop the scheduler, open the vault console, and authenticate with the recovery passphrase. For this incident, the passphrase is provided below.

strongbox words: ulaath-wenys-quenys-belius-norwyn

### Action Item 3: Sweeper dry-run mode

The Mothwick retention sweeper deleted records inside the grace window because the cutoff config was parsed in local time, not UTC. Fix: enforce UTC everywhere, add a mandatory dry-run flag that logs candidate deletions for 24h before any destructive pass, and alert if candidate volume exceeds 2x the trailing weekly average. No sweeper change ships without a dry-run report attached. Config reference and dry-run procedure are on the internal page below.

runbook for tagug-hafog: https://jira.lumiclabs.internal/projects/pages/pages/9773c0d8

# Break-Glass Access: Tracing Emergencies

When the Quillmark trace collector is unreachable and a cross-service incident requires correlating request IDs manually, break-glass access to the raw span store is permitted. Only the duty reviewer may authorize it, and every session is recorded for audit. Access to the Fennwood span archive requires the emergency console, which prompts for the passphrase reproduced immediately below.

recovery phrase for yahap-faduf: sorion-kasath-briath-gorius-ulaael-zorvan-aldiel-quenwyn-casdor-framir-julwyn-novvan-zorox